     AMTELCO’s Infinity Users Win Awards at the 2004 CAM-X (Canadian Call      Management Association) Convention  

 

 

McFarland, WI - November 2004 - AMTELCO is pleased to congratulate AMTELCO system users who won CAM-X’s highest honor – the Tom Ryan Award, 14 Awards of Excellence, and nine Awards of Distinction.

 

NAEO (National AMTELCO Equipment Owners) members Mark and Desiree Bombenon won the Tom Ryan Award. The Tom Ryan Award is given for professional accomplishment, commitment to the community, and charitable efforts.

 

Last year’s winner was an NAEO member – Casey Smit of Re-Messaging in British Columbia. The winner in 2002 was Paul Lloyd from Ontario, also an NAEO member.
